Angelicin (Furo[2,3-h]benzopyran-2-one, Ang)


Knox, C.N.; Land, E.J.; Truscott, T.G.
J. Photochem. Photobiol., B 1(3): 315-21 (1988)

Sensitizer: Angelicin (Furo[2,3-h]benzopyran-2-one, Ang)
Solvent: C6H6
Oxygen concentration: O2

Quantum yield of formation = 0.01T
Fraction of T1 yielding singlet oxygen = 0.33

Experimental method: pulsed laser photolysis
Data type: luminescence intensity at end-of-pulse or under steady-state conditions

Reference sensitizer = Ac; rel. to phiDelta(ref. sens.) = 0.73; meas. phiT(S) = 0.03; lambdaexc = 355 nm. Proportion of T1 quenched by O2 = 1.


Krasnovsky, A.A.; Sukhorukov, V.L.; Potapenko, A.Ya.
Bull. Exp. Biol. Med. 96(9): 1259-61 (1983)

Sensitizer: Angelicin (Furo[2,3-h]benzopyran-2-one, Ang)
Solvent: CCl4
Oxygen concentration: air

Quantum yield of formation = 0.002*; 0.0026T

Experimental method: modulated photolysis
Data type: luminescence intensity at end-of-pulse or under steady-state conditions

Reference sensitizer = TPP; rel. to phiDelta(ref. sens.) = 0.7; lambdaexc = 652 nm.


Krasnovsky, A.A.,Jr.; Sukhorukov, V.L.; Egorov, S.Yu.; Potapenko, A.Ya.
Stud. Biophys. 114(1-3): 149-58 (1986)

Sensitizer: Angelicin (Furo[2,3-h]benzopyran-2-one, Ang)
Solvent: D2O
Oxygen concentration: air

Quantum yield of formation = 0.02T

Experimental method: pulsed laser photolysis
Data type: luminescence intensity at end-of-pulse or under steady-state conditions

Reference sensitizer = RF; rel. to phiDelta(ref. sens.) = 0.3; lambdaexc = 337 nm.


Krasnovsky, A.A.,Jr.; Sukhorukov, V.L.; Egorov, S.Yu.; Potapenko, A.Ya.
Stud. Biophys. 114(1-3): 149-58 (1986)

Sensitizer: Angelicin (Furo[2,3-h]benzopyran-2-one, Ang)
Solvent: MeOH
Oxygen concentration: air

Quantum yield of formation = 0.03T
Fraction of T1 yielding singlet oxygen = 1

Experimental method: pulsed laser photolysis
Data type: luminescence intensity at end-of-pulse or under steady-state conditions

Reference sensitizer = RF; rel. to phiDelta(ref. sens.) = 0.4; lambdaexc = 337 nm; used phiT(S) = 0.31d.


d Value of phiT(S) from the literature used in this work to calculate fDeltaT.
T Value corrected for 100% quenching of T1.
* Values recalculated using phiDelta(S') or fDeltaT(S') from Table 4 or from the quoted reference.
